gpt4 book ai didi

node.js - 为什么 Node 不读取当前 shell 的环境变量?

转载 作者:搜寻专家 更新时间:2023-10-31 23:37:06 26 4
gpt4 key购买 nike

<分区>

如下所示,我设置了一个环境变量FOO,但是当我在下一行执行console.log时,它是undefined。如果我将它设置在执行 console.log 的同一行,它就会存在。为什么会有这样的行为?

$ FOO="123"
$ echo $FOO
123
$ node -e "console.log(process.env.FOO)"
undefined
$ FOO="123" node -e "console.log(process.env.FOO)"
123

Node 版本:6.6.0

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com